Middle School & High School

We embarked on the journey of launching Legacy Christian High School in the fall of 2016. May of 2020 marked our inaugural graduating class! God has been so faithful and has blessed us in mighty ways in that journey. 

Our middle school and high school students learn to serve others as God commands us to do, and our guiding principles resonate throughout our classes and activities. They participate in Operation Christmas Child, See You at the Pole, Christian Life Emphasis Week, Missions Emphasis Week, and other community service projects. Our students also have the opportunity to serve on an annual mission trip.

Our middle school students have the opportunity to receive high school credits during their 8th grade year. Our high school students have the opportunity to obtain college credits through our partnerships with Taylor University and Ivy Tech while still in high school. In addition to a high standard of academics, Legacy students learn to see and navigate their world using a biblical lens.

Our students not only learn through curriculum taught from a Christian worldview that prepares them for high school and college but also to be leaders and defenders of their faith.

Curriculum Overview

Required Courses:

    • Bible
    • Math
    • Language Arts
    • History
    • Science
    • Fine Arts
    • PE/Health
    • Family Consumer Science
    • STEM
    • Electives

 

  • We partner with Taylor University and Ivy Tech to offer dual credit courses for our students.

Other Resources

  • Educational Support Services: NWEA MAP data is collected three times throughout the school year to drive the instructional need of our students.  Teachers are also available for help before and after school.
  • Discipleship:  LCS students attend chapel weekly where they participate in worship and listen to Bible teaching from local pastors. Students are able to try out for our MS/HS chapel worship team.
